10 richest Vietnamese businessmen on the stock exchange: Assets more than doubled after one year

After just one year, the total assets of the top 10 richest businessmen on the Vietnamese stock market have changed dramatically, nearly reaching the 700,000 billion VND mark, more than doubling.

From October 13 last year to this year, the total assets of the top 10 richest businessmen on the stock exchange have increased about 2.7 times, reflecting the strong breakthrough of leading enterprise stock groups.

Spectacular from the richest businessman number 1

The strongest growth in the ranking of rich people on the Vietnamese stock market is businessman Pham Nhat Vuong - Chairman of Vingroup (VIC).

Mr. Vuong's assets calculated by stock value are estimated by domestic financial sites to exceed 430,000 billion VND, nearly 5 times higher than the same period last year.

According to the latest update of Forbes , Mr. Vuong's total net assets (including stocks and other assets) have reached 18.1 billion USD, equivalent to nearly 480,000 billion VND.

Compared to the same day last year, the above assets have increased more than 4.3 times, marking the most impressive growth among Vietnamese billionaires recorded by Forbes .

This remarkable increase must be mentioned in the story of VIC stock when the market price has increased by nearly 400% after one year. Currently, Vingroup is also the enterprise with the largest capitalization on the floor, far surpassing the second place, Vietcombank .

Mr. Vuong is from Ha Tinh , the first USD billionaire in Vietnam, and Vingroup - Mr. Vuong's corporation - is also the private enterprise that contributes the largest amount to the state budget in the country.

According to the 2025 semi-annual financial report, Mr. Vuong's Vingroup recorded revenue of more than VND130,493 billion, more than double the same period, and after-tax profit of more than VND4,539 billion, an increase of more than 2.2 times. Vingroup's total assets by the end of June this year reached more than VND958,235 billion, a sharp increase compared to the beginning of the year.

The person holding the top 2 position is businessman Tran Dinh Long - Chairman of Hoa Phat - the largest steel company in Vietnam. Mr. Long's assets on the stock exchange are estimated at more than 58,600 billion VND, an increase of 30% after 1 year in the context of HPG's market price increasing at the same rate.

On Forbes , Mr. Long's net worth is listed at $2.9 billion, an increase of $400 million when looking back at the figures listed on last year's Businessman's Day.

This year, both Mr. Long and Mr. Vuong are interested in the North-South high-speed railway project. While Vingroup is focusing on VinSpeed, Hoa Phat has also started construction on a high-speed train steel rail factory.

According to the 2025 semi-annual financial report, Hoa Phat's total assets amounted to more than VND242,224 billion. The business situation improved as revenue and profit grew.

Other businessmen also increased their assets on the stock exchange.

The stock market has been on a positive growth trajectory since April. After a sharp decline due to the tax information, the VN-Index jumped up and continued to be active until mid-August.

Not only did Vingroup stocks surge strongly, the market prices of many other large stocks also increased, bringing business leaders to new heights in terms of asset size.

For example, GEX of Gelex Group also attracted attention when it increased nearly 130% in just the past few months.

The impressive growth helped Mr. Nguyen Van Tuan - General Director of Gelex increase his asset value to more than 12,000 billion VND, appearing in the top richest businessmen on the Vietnamese stock exchange.

In addition, the assets of businesswoman Nguyen Thi Phuong Thao - chairwoman of Vietjet Air, Mr. Ho Hung Anh - chairwoman of Techcombank, Mr. Nguyen Dang Quang - chairwoman of Masan... have also continued to grow stronger after looking back over the past year.

On the contrary, FPT has become the worst performing stock in the group, with a decrease of nearly 30% since the beginning of the year.

Also because of that, FPT Corporation Chairman - Mr. Truong Gia Binh, is a rare figure in the ranking of the richest people on the floor this year whose asset size has decreased. At the same time last year, Mr. Binh held an estimated number of shares worth about 12,400 billion VND, but this year, it is only about 11,000 billion VND.

However, FPT still holds the gold position as the leading technology stock in Vietnam. Mr. Truong Gia Binh is also a businessman assigned by the Prime Minister with Mr. Don Lam - Founder of VinaCapital and other members of Committee IV to study the establishment of the Private Economic Development Fund.
